STATE COLLEGE, Pa. – Thanks to Penn State Federal Credit Union (PSFCU), Penn State University undergraduates have more scholarship opportunities. The over $80 million credit union has pledged $50,000 to establish the Penn State Federal Credit Union Trustee Matching Scholarship. Launched in 2002, the University's Trustee Matching Scholarship program was created to raise $100 million in private support for new undergraduate scholarship endowments by June 30, 2007. As part of the program, the Board of Trustees agrees to match 5% of gifts with University funds. Currently some 2,500 Penn State undergraduates are benefiting from Trustee Matching Scholarships. PSFCU has previously supported the Penn State IFC/Panhellenic Dance Marathon and recently signed a one-year underwriting agreement with campus radio station WPSU-FM.
